A while back, Asus unveiled the FX503 – which is a gaming laptop under the Asus Branding. It was their entry level gaming laptop that has a decent specification for those who are looking for a Gaming Laptop that doesn’t break the bank. Earlier last week, Asus unveiled the TUF Gaming Series. Now the FX Series will fall under this new category. Following that, they unveiled their successor to the FX503. Meet the FX504, which now runs on Intel’s latest 8th Generation Processor.
Asus TUF FX504: Under the hood
The Asus TUF FX504 sports the latest 8th Generation Intel Core i processors under the hood. Following that, you get 4GB RAM which you can upgrade it at the nearest stores. As for the storage, the top tier models have opted in for a dual memory – 128GB Primary SSD and a 1TB SSHD. The first two entry level models just comes with a 1TB SSHD.
On to the important part of any gaming laptop, the graphics card. The Asus TUF FX504 houses a NVIDIA GeForce GTX1050 with most of it’s variant. Whereas the top-tier i7 powered FX504 gets a 1050Ti. The display with the i5 is a TN Panel but the rest of the models come with a IPS Panel that gives out 250 nits and 60Hz.
As for the body itself, you don’t see a lot of difference as it’s super identical to it’s predecessor that has a plastic construction – which doesn’t feel cheap but alright.
Pricing and Availability
The Asus TUF FX504 comes in 4 different configuration. Starting off with the lowest – i5 variant with TN Panel will go for RM 3,299. Next up is the i7 Variant with 1TB SSHD and IPS panel will go for RM 3,899. Thirdly, we have the i7 variant with 128GB SSD and 1TB SSHD which will go for RM 4,199. and finally the top tier which sports the 1050Ti, will go for RM 4,399.
